Transaction 61ba85588b6d22635ab32cbf07bd3e1fcdb16d15761bcdb559c8359634a98943
1 Input
1 Output
-
61ba85588b6d22635ab32cbf07bd3e1fcdb16d15761bcdb559c8359634a98943:0
- value
- 44068
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 f98beb8cf3f0cb989868fead418df80dbc987ab4b7525c7b20471667029be892
- address
- bc1plx97hr8n7r9e3xrgl6k5rr0cpk7fs745kaf9c7eqgutxwq5mazfqsexcsf